Formula
cubic foot per years = imperial pint per weeks × 1.04709580834
This factor comes from each unit's defined relationship to the category's base unit: 1 imperial pint per weeks equals 9.395854e-10 base units, and 1 cubic foot per years equals 8.973251e-10 base units, so dividing one by the other gives the direct imperial pint per weeks-to-cubic foot per years factor of 1.04709580834.

What's the difference between volumetric and mass flow rate?
Volumetric flow rate measures the volume of fluid passing a point per unit time (for example, liters per second). Mass flow rate measures the mass instead. For a fluid of constant density the two are directly proportional, but for compressible fluids like gases, mass flow is often the more meaningful quantity.
